Tennis Party for a Bride-elect
Miss Esther Whitehead, of “Thistledene,” Cunninghams, whose marriage is shortly to take place, was entertained on Saturday afternoon at a tennis party by Miss Kitty McLean and a number of other girl friends. The party was a very jolly ono and was held at the home of Mr. and Mrs. D. H. McLean, vVaituna. Each of those present bestowed upon the guest of honour a gift for 'her futuro homo and the assortment received included some very pretty as well as useful household accessories. Tho day being pleasantly sunny and warm, afternoon tea was enjoyed upon the verandah.
